About the Department
There are two divisions within the Development Services Department.

The Planning Division provides land use planning, zoning and land division services, including services required for environmental review of public and private projects.   These services are provided consistent with the requirements of the California Government Code and the City’s adopted policies, ordinances and standards.

The Building Division issues permits for construction projects, provides inspection and plan check services for residential, commercial and industrial projects and administers the City's Code Enforcement activities.  These services are provided consistent with California building code requirements and the City’s adopted policies, ordinances and standards.

Incorporated on January 11, 1898, the City of Bakersfield is an emerging urban center encompassing 140 square miles at the southern end of the San Joaquin Valley.  Bakersfield is growing at a rate of three percent per year with a current population of over 330,000 in a metropolitan area of approximately 500,000.  A variety of sporting events for both spectator and participant, historical sites and cultural opportunities are available.  Bakersfield is 113 miles north of Los Angeles, 291 miles south of San Francisco and 148 miles east of Pismo Beach.  There is a fine school system, including twenty-five high schools, one junior college and one state university.  Reasonably priced housing is available throughout the city.  The City of Bakersfield offers an excellent place to live and work.
